A complete helium bubble visualization system is a generator, a light source, and a supply of air and helium. Every component below is manufactured, tested and calibrated by Sage Action.

Generation
Helium-filled, neutrally buoyant bubbles of controlled size, in single or double output. Micro-metering valves set bubble size, specific weight and generation rate independently per output. 300–400 bubbles per second per head, 1–4 mm, in a rugged Pelican case at 9.5 kg.
Illumination and measurement
Cermax high-intensity xenon short-arc lamps with a built-in modulator. Independent on-time and off-time from 1.0 to 50 ms turn bubble traces into dashed streamlines for real-time velocity measurement. Available in 400 W and 500 W.
Illumination
Portable tungsten-halogen illumination with iris and adjustable-slit apertures, on a ball-head tripod adjustable from 0 to 165 cm. 1.6 kg without the tripod.
Supply
An oil-less piston compressor and a rechargeable helium cylinder in a wheeled Pelican case, with a transfill manifold. 20 hours of single-output operation, 10 hours double.
Consumable
The proprietary soap-film formula the generators are built around. Non-toxic, water- and glycerin-based, one-year shelf life. In stock.
